Subject: Re: [PATCH] Skip down interfaces (v2)

> This makes the netns checkpoint code skip interfaces that are not up.
> Later, we want to make it possible to checkpoint down interfaces with
> a flag, but for now this helps prevent people from getting stuck on
> stock kernels with various unsupported and persistent virtual interfaces,
> such as tunnel devices.
> 
> Changes in v2:
>  - Fix logic to only skip down interfaces if they're not supported

> diff --git a/net/checkpoint_dev.c b/net/checkpoint_dev.c
> index bc0415d..e8d574c 100644
> --- a/net/checkpoint_dev.c
> +++ b/net/checkpoint_dev.c
> @@ -268,7 +268,16 @@ int checkpoint_netns(struct ckpt_ctx *ctx, void *ptr)
>  		goto out;
> 
>  	for_each_netdev(net, dev) {
> -		ret = checkpoint_obj(ctx, dev, CKPT_OBJ_NETDEV);
> +		if (dev->netdev_ops->ndo_checkpoint)
> +			ret = checkpoint_obj(ctx, dev, CKPT_OBJ_NETDEV);
> +		else if (dev->flags & IFF_UP)
> +			ret = -ENOSYS;
> +		else
> +			/* TODO: There should be a flag to attempt a
> +			 * checkpoint of downed interfaces, regardless
> +			 * of whether they support checkpoint or not.
> +			 */
> +			ret = 0;
>  		if (ret < 0)
>  			break;
>  	}
